Active Directory domains are living, ever-evolving assets that organizations need to secure now. Adversary success rates depend on mis- or loosely configured domains to harvest credentials, move laterally, and achieve their objectives. Luckily for defenders, the best Active Directory defense is a proactive defense: one that provides immediate and vital insight organizations can use to protect their domains. Assessing applications for security risks and then remediating those risks at scale, without slowing down the development process, can be quite the challenge. Traditional security tools struggle to provide accurate and comprehensive visibility to security risks within modern application workloads, and typically weren’t built with cross-functional ownership in mind to prioritize and remediate risk findings.
